About Poughkeepsie, NY

Poughkeepsie is a mid-sized city in New York with a population of 31,778 residents. The median household income is $60,050 per year, which is near the national average. The median age in Poughkeepsie is 37.9 years.

Housing in Poughkeepsie has a median home value of $259,200 and median monthly rent of $1,370. Of the 14,254 total housing units, renting is more common than owning, with 5,268 owner-occupied and 8,174 renter-occupied units.

The unemployment rate in Poughkeepsie is 7.8% and the poverty rate is 18.0%. 31.5%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 21.9 minutes.

Cost of Living in Poughkeepsie, NY

Compared to national averages, Poughkeepsie has a median household income of $60,050 (20% below the national median of $75,149). Home values average $259,200, which is 6% above the national median. Monthly rent at $1,370 is 18% above the US average of $1,163. Within New York, Poughkeepsie's income is 38% below the state average of $96,987, and home values are 33% below the state median of $387,181.
